How they compare
Portugal currently reports 69.54 % change on previous year against 4.79 % change on previous year in European Central Bank (ECB), a difference of 64.75 % change on previous year.
That makes Portugal's figure about 14.5 times European Central Bank (ECB)'s.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 26 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Portugal ahead.
European Central Bank (ECB) ranks 4th and Portugal ranks 7th of 7 groups.
Across the 3 decades both report, European Central Bank (ECB) averaged higher in 1 and Portugal in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| European Central Bank (ECB) | Portugal |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.8895 % change on previous year | -17.74 % change on previous year | 18.63 % change on previous year | European Central Bank (ECB) |
| 2010s | 2.47 % change on previous year | 54.42 % change on previous year | 51.95 % change on previous year | Portugal |
| 2020s | 2.4 % change on previous year | 15.78 % change on previous year | 13.38 % change on previous year | Portugal |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Reserves excluding gold, foreign exchange (SDR).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
